M. Shaw wrote:
>>Maybe you are looking too far. If the problems occur
during VIDEO
eventstry a different video card. I'm sure that at
least ONE of the ixMicrocards (Ultimate Rez or Twin
Turbo) has conflict issues with the G4upgrades. Or
move the video card to a bottom or top slot.
Borrow a known supported Radeon card and see if it
helps. Its what I'm
using with my own G4 800 Sonnet-infested Daystar
Genesis.
What other PCI cards do you have ?
You probably don't need to cut off the Resistor: I got
a note from
Sonnet in response to my query and Sonnet says that
the G4 800 card
will ignore the 512k cache on the motherboard.
M<<
Hi Mike,
Sorry I didn't relay the hardware setup.
I'm running a Radeon 7000, mac edition, in the bottom
slot
generic usb card in slot 2
generic fireware card in slot 3
3 internal scsi drives, 1,4, and 9 GB
All I've added to the stock OS9.1 install is:
Open GL bits from 9.2 for the Radeon card
Sonnet software
ATIRadeon driver software
a few fonts
atm
HP printer driver
Epson printer driver
I tried to duplicate the lockups at scrolling again,
and couldn't make it do it again. I did get it to
become non-responsive except for cursor movement when
playing multiple QT clips at once.
Sometimes, but mostly not, after I do the
three-fingered salute to clear the lockup, upon
re-boot, it will crash as the sonnet extension starts
to load (the first extension to load) giving me a
system error, bus error dialogue box with a restart
button. It will then successfully restart if I hit the
restart button in the dialogue box.
